All of Columbia River within Lincoln County (Franklin D. Roosevelt Lake) is under federal jurisdiction. The stream flow is over 200 cfs MAF.

From the confluence of Rock Creek and Crab Creek (Sec.18, T22N, R38E) downstream through Sylvan Lake to Grant County line (Sec.18, T22N, R31E). This stream has over 300 sq. miles of drainage area down to mouth (right bank only) at unnamed tributary (Sec.34, T22N, R37E).

From the confluence of Negro Creek and unnamed creek in the town of Sprague (Sec.23, T21N, R38E) downstream to mouth at Sprague Lake (Sec.21, same township).

From the Spokane County line (Sec.24, T27N, R39E) starting on left bank of Long Lake (SE corner of same section) thence downstream along left bank of Long Lake to Spokane River, thence downstream on left bank to (Sec.27, T27N, R38E). This stream has both over 200 cfs MAF flow and over 300 sq. miles of drainage area at Spokane County line.

From mouth of Corbett Draw (Sec.16, T25N, R31E) downstream to Grant County line (Sec.6, T24N, R31E). This stream has over 300 sq. miles of drainage area ending at mouth of Corbett Draw.
